الدالة HSTACK

ينطبق على
Excel لـ Microsoft 365 Excel لـ Microsoft 365 لـ Mac Excel 2024 Excel 2024 Mac

ملاحظات حول الإصدار

القناة الحالية

قناة المؤسسة الشهرية

قناه المؤسسة نصف السنوية

تحديث نصف سنوي للمؤسسة (معاينة)

Office for Mac

إلحاق الصفائف أفقياً وبتسلسل لإرجاع صفيف أكبر.

بناء الجملة

=HSTACK(array1,[array2],...)

بناء جملة الدالة HSTACK له الوسيطة التالية:

الصفيف الصفائف المراد إلحاقها.

ملاحظات

ترجع HSTACK الصفيف الذي تم تكوينه عن طريق إلحاق كل وسيطة من وسيطات الصفيف عن طريق الأعمدة. سيكون الصفيف الناتج هو الأبعاد التالية:

  • الصفوف الحد الأقصى لعدد الصفوف من كل وسيطة من وسيطات الصفيف.
  • الاعمده العدد المدمج لجميع الأعمدة من كل وسيطة من وسيطات الصفيف.

الأخطاء

إذا كان هناك صفيف يحتوي على صفوف أقل من الحد الأقصى لعرض الصفائف المحددة، يرجع Excel خطأ #N/A في الصفوف الإضافية. استخدم HSTACK داخل دالة IFERROR لاستبدال #N/A بقيمة من اختيارك.

أمثلة

انسخ البيانات النموذجية في الجدول التالي، والصقها في الخلية A1 في ورقة عمل Excel جديدة. إذا أردت ذلك، يمكنك ضبط عرض العمود لرؤية جميع البيانات.

‏المثال 1‏

يلحق أفقيًا صفيفين وفقَ تسلسل، بحيث تكون النتائج عبارة عن صفيف واحد من عمودين وستة صفوف.

بيانات
A B C AA BB CC
D E F DD EE FF
الصيغة
=HSTACK(A2:C3,E2:G3)

المثال 2

إلحاق ثلاثة صفائف أفقياً بتسلسل بحيث تكون النتائج صفيفاً واحداً من ثلاثة صفوف وستة أعمدة بها خطأ #N/A لتعبئة عناصر الصفيف الفارغة.

بيانات
1 2 A B X Y
3 4 C D
5 6
الصيغ
=HSTACK(A2:B4,C2:D3,E2:F2)

المثال 3

إلحاق ثلاثة صفائف أفقياً بتسلسل بحيث تكون النتائج صفيفاً واحداً من ثلاثة صفوف وستة أعمدة بها خطأ #N/A لتعبئة عناصر الصفيف الفارغة. نظراً لأن الخلية F3 فارغة في الأصل، تتم إضافة قيمة 0 إلى الخلية F7.

بيانات
1 2 A B C ‎#VALUE!‎
3 4 D E F
5 6
الصيغ
=HSTACK(A2:B4,C2:D3,E2:F3)